How to Make Spider Cookies

Spider Cookies
Spider Cookies

Quick Overview

These Spider Cookies are quick, no-fuss, and irresistibly fun. With just 10 minutes of prep and 12 minutes of baking, you’ll have a batch of creepy-crawly treats ready to haunt your dessert table.

Key Ingredients

1 cup all-purpose flour
½ cup cocoa powder
½ tsp baking soda
¼ tsp salt
½ cup unsalted butter, softened
¾ cup granulated sugar
1 large egg
1 tsp vanilla extract
Candy eyes
Black licorice strings (for legs)

Step-by-Step Instructions

1. Preheat & Prep – Heat oven to 350°F (175°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
2. Mix Dry Ingredients – In a bowl, whisk together flour, cocoa powder, baking soda, and salt.
3. Cream Butter & Sugar – Beat butter and sugar until fluffy, then add egg and vanilla.
4. Combine & Scoop – Gradually mix in dry ingredients, then roll dough into 1-inch balls.
5. Bake – Place dough balls on the sheet, flatten slightly, and bake for 10-12 minutes.
6. Decorate – While warm, press in candy eyes and licorice legs to create spiders.

Top Tips for Perfecting Spider Cookies

Chill the dough for 10 minutes if it’s too sticky.
Use melted chocolate instead of licorice if preferred.
Press decorations in quickly while cookies are still warm for best adhesion.


Storing and Reheating Tips

Store in an airtight container for up to 5 days. For longer storage, freeze undecorated cookies and add candy eyes later.

Description

These spooky Spider Cookies are a fun and festive Halloween treat made with peanut butter cookies, chocolate truffles, and candy eyes.


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 cup creamy peanut butter
  • 1/2 cup unsalted butter, softened
  • 1/2 cup granulated sugar
  • 1/2 cup brown sugar
  • 1 large egg
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1 1/2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 tsp baking soda
  • 1/4 tsp salt
  • 24 chocolate truffles (like Lindt)
  • 1/2 cup semisweet chocolate chips, melted
  • 48 candy eyes

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
  2. In a mixing bowl, beat together peanut butter, butter, granulated sugar, and brown sugar until creamy.
  3. Add egg and vanilla, mixing until smooth.
  4. Whisk together flour, baking soda, and salt, then gradually add to the wet ingredients.
  5. Roll dough into balls and place on baking sheet. Flatten slightly with your hand.
  6. Bake for 10 minutes, then remove and immediately press a chocolate truffle into the center of each cookie.
  7. Allow cookies to cool completely.
  8. Using melted chocolate, pipe legs around each truffle to create a spider effect.
  9. Attach candy eyes with a dab of melted chocolate.

Notes

For best results, let the cookies cool fully before adding legs and eyes so the decorations stick properly.
